Tamamlanmış

Python nmap script automation

Hello,

I need someone to automate a nmap script (written in python) in master-slave perspective.

Basically what I want is,

A master server to hold and serve some IPs (a text file contains the IP list) to the slave machines to scan, and keeps the scan results(pushed by the slaves) in a database.

First, need to start the automation on the master machine, it shall listen to the designated port whether any slave wants to connect. If there is still IP to scan, it accepts the connection and serves the IP

Once, I execute the automation service/ script on any slave, it will talk to the master and get an IP (the one on the queue), run the script, and pushes the results into the DB, then get another IP to scan if there is any left on the queue.

This cycle will go on until the master serves all the IPs in the list.

Once all the IPs are scanned and results written to the DB, the master shall send a notification email.

- OS shall be Centos 7.

- Nmap script should work on python3, if it doesn’t, needs to be fixed.

- Master and client would communicate over TCP socket

- DB shall be SQLite (not sure how it handles concurrent writes, open to suggestions)

- Master’s host address and port can be hard-coded to the script.

- Target IP list will be stored in a txt file on the master machine.

- I need only one master (no needs redundancy here), and there will be around ten slaves.

- This automation can start by running the script on both master and slaves or a simple service with start | Stop | show functions would do.

-A comprehensive guide on how this automation supposes to work, possible issues and solutions.

-I would like to receive the fully working script in 3-4 days.

-Budget is max $200 AUD

Above I tried to outline this project while omitted the common programming foundations such as proper error handling, clear coding with proper explanations etc.

Feel free to ask if you have any questions.

Please note, I will not consider auto messages either middle-man bids.

Please read the description and provide me a detailed project proposal.

Also, feel free to share if you have a different approach for this.

Having said that, it must be on Centos and written in Python

Thanks,

Beceriler: Linux, Ağ Yönetimi, Python, Scripting

Daha fazlasını gör: python script automation, python php script load, plesk script automation, shell script automation, python shell script proxy, python email script attachment, python rss script google app engine, modify python feedback script, including python php script, python import script text file tab, script read line txt file, telit python gprs script, script php convert txt html, script convertir pdf txt, php script converting pdf txt, python scrape script, php script convert pdf txt, script conversion xml txt, python auction script, python csv script, script link info txt, max budget

İşveren Hakkında:
( 4 değerlendirme ) Sydney, Australia

Proje NO: #16284443

Seçilen:

nirgeller123

Hey, First of all the projects sounds very interesting and i would love to work on it with you. A couple of proposals: * First of all why a txt file? and not a db? (Maybe a small site or script that will let you manip Daha Fazla

%selectedBids___i_period_sub_7% gün içinde 188%project_currencyDetails_sign_sub_9% %project_currencyDetails_code_sub_10%
(0 Değerlendirme)
0.0

Bu iş için 8 freelancer ortalamada $166 teklif veriyor

tausy

A proposal has not yet been provided

in %bids___i_period_sub_35% gün içinde150%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(9 Değerlendirme)
3.1
rjuliot

Hello, i understand all the description, i can do the job....

in %bids___i_period_sub_35% gün içinde200%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(2 Değerlendirme)
3.1
in %bids___i_period_sub_35% gün içinde155%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(4 Değerlendirme)
2.9
in %bids___i_period_sub_35% gün içinde155%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(0 Değerlendirme)
0.0
whitehorsetechn

Greeting, I have understood your Python nmap script automation task and can do it with your 100% satisfaction. Please ping me for more discussion. I have more than 5 years of experience in Linux, Network Adminis Daha Fazla

in %bids___i_period_sub_35% gün içinde200%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(0 Değerlendirme)
0.0
certaincoder

Hello, i am professional developer, i have gone through your project details and i fulfill all the qualifications required for this job. I can perfectly automate a nmap script as per your requirement so message me Daha Fazla

in %bids___i_period_sub_35% gün içinde111%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(0 Değerlendirme)
0.0
tapanigit

I have extensive experience in linux,networking, python & network security with excellent debugging and problem solving skills.

in %bids___i_period_sub_35% gün içinde166%project_currencyDetails_sign_sub_37% %project_currencyDetails_code_sub_38%
(0 Değerlendirme)
0.0